Fabrlc Mattars The H181oTiC England Herlt8ge At Rlsk Reglster Icurrentl Include8 the following for the bulldlng: Prlory Church of St Mary and St Michael. Church Stroo¢ Malv•m- Malvgm HIMS L18t6d BulldlrFggTrde 7. 1082794 Lergg mfjdieval Ghurch of Ihe BenedlGtlng Prf(xy, found6d In 1085. 11 1$ now 8 large parfsh GhurGh that domln8(9s th& ¢enlr8 of Malvgm. It has the largest dlsplay of C15 $l&ln8d gla88 in England as well as rIGh furnlshlngs 8nd Ilnlshes. Overall, In falr condifion but there Is 8 Ma1￿ problom wllh the stsined glass whlch needs urgènt r8p&ir. other problems are th6 high lev81 Stonework of thg lower and thg hlgh levol masonry to soulh wlndows. Thg parish are undertaklng a plld proJ&¢t to repaK the stained glass and Su￿undIng fabrf¢ to Inform a maiLr projed of ropalr8 and Improved faGllitles. A Survey of the extemal and Intemal stonework by Sally Slra¢h8y Hl8torfc Con8ervation {SSHCI In 2016 Indlcated some 600 repaSr Items of verfous skzes and d8gr8e8 of urgency. The wlnthw8 of Great Malvtrm Prfory contsln a remathable co1￿ctIon of flne 8181ned antj p8lnl8d gla85 dating from the 15th to the 21st centuries. The unique and boautlful rnedlgval glass dales from c.1430.1502 and 18 regardeLt by experts a6 being of national srgnffi￿antt6. A report on the gla88 slates- 'The ma￿em win(knv$ are generally r8gard8d as probably tha fjneBt ¢0118Ctl¢)n of Ellg118h 15th and &arfy 16th ￿nts1ry stslned g18S8 outsKle York Minstel. In 2015 York Glaii8rs Tntsl undertook a thorough Survey ol thtr Prior￿8 8laSned glas8 wlndows. Thelr report identified that the Priory's medleval stalned glass was facing damage from corrosion of the glass due to ialn and Inleinal condensation, ond was ¢overod w*th soot and other dirt. They recommonded 'lhe installation of protgctivo glazing lo inhlbll ongoing 6ydes of corrosion tho1 ar8 damaglng Ihls hi8toric and unique c4Jllection' And that, whi18 the leadwork was generally found to bè sound, the glass should be removed to be cleaned In th8 81udlo under a mlcroscop8. A pllol prolè¢t for thè conservation of a slngle medieval I￿ndOw, thg Cfeation Window Isllll in St Anne's thapel, wa8 g￿ntert a fa￿lty and was undertaken In 2022r2023. Thè objective was lo demonslrale and valldate the t8chniques involved In the conservation of m&dleval gla88, Including the installallon of envlronmental prot￿tIVa glazing. The en¥lronmental condltk)ns of th& window continue lo be monltored post-completlon In OTd8r to 8scertaln the effectiv6n&ss of th8 801ulion. The fundlng for the conseN8fjon of the Creallon Wlndow was attained through Iho g9ne)D8ity of The Friends of Malvem Prfory, th8 He￿118Y Tntst and lh8 W0￿h¢PAI Company of Glazler8 & Painters of Glass.
